Not sure how to go about doing this. We have an Merlin Magix phone system here. There's a user, currently all set up with an ETR phone on extension 166. I want to give him ext. 151, b/c the phone company has set some DID lines and 151 is one of them.

When I call internally, ext 151 won't go anywhere. When I call it from outside, it goes directly to the receptionist. So how do I "add" this extension so that I can patch it over to his line? Is there something I need to add in WinSPM to do this?

Any help is greatly appreciated, thanks!
 
First, when the call goes to the recept, what does the display say? It should say "#?DID". If so, just go under sysrenumber, extensions, single, and renumber 166 to 151 if 151 doesn't already exist in the system.
 
Thanks! Yes, it does say "?DID". I'm using WinSPM 9.0, but I don't see any system renumbering options. Not sure where this option is located?

Thanks again!
 
click the Standard SPM icon on the left. After the mlx20l emulation comes up press F1, F5, F2 is then the system renumber.
